22 AAC 05.010 - Search upon admission

(a) Facility staff members shall frisk a prisoner and hand-carried items for weapons or other contraband immediately upon entrance to the facility.
(b) A full and complete search of the prisoner and his or her personal effects must be made to complete the admission process. The purpose of the search is to account for property, seize contraband, or ascertain the prisoner's true identity. The staff member shall require the prisoner to undress as part of the search upon admission. Absent exigent circumstances, a staff member of the same sex shall conduct a search of the person. A search may be deferred while a prisoner is incapacitated.
(c) Notwithstanding (b) of this section, the search may not take place if the prisoner is able to post bail or otherwise arrange release within one hour after entrance into the facility.
